Understanding Composting Worms and Their Benefits
Composting worms are a type of earthworm that thrives in decomposing organic matter, breaking it down into a nutrient-rich compost. These worms are nature’s recyclers, consuming decaying plant material and excreting a natural fertilizer that promotes healthy plant growth. By introducing composting worms into your garden, you can expect to see improved soil structure, increased crop yields, and a reduction in the need for synthetic fertilizers.
The Role of Composting Worms in Soil Ecosystems
Composting worms play a vital role in maintaining a balanced soil ecosystem. As they burrow through the soil, they help to aerate the soil, improve drainage, and increase the availability of nutrients for plants. This process also enhances the soil’s water-holding capacity, reducing the need for frequent watering and minimizing the risk of soil erosion.
Composting Worms vs. Regular Earthworms
It’s essential to note that composting worms are different from regular earthworms. While both types of worms are beneficial to the soil, composting worms are specifically adapted to thrive in environments with high concentrations of organic matter. Regular earthworms, on the other hand, are more suited to living in soil with lower levels of organic matter. Adding Composting Worms Directly to the Garden
So, can you put composting worms directly in the garden? The answer is yes, but it’s crucial to do so in a way that ensures their survival and success. Before introducing composting worms to your garden, consider the following factors:
Choosing the Right Location
When selecting a location for your composting worms, look for areas with rich organic matter, such as near compost piles or in gardens with high levels of mulch. Avoid areas with standing water or where water tends to collect, as this can be detrimental to the worms.
Preparing the Soil
Before adding composting worms to your garden, prepare the soil by adding a layer of organic matter, such as compost or well-rotted manure. This will provide the worms with a food source and help them establish themselves in their new environment.
Creating a Worm-Friendly Environment
To create a worm-friendly environment, consider adding a worm habitat to your garden. This can be as simple as a wooden box or a stone enclosure filled with a mix of soil, compost, and other organic materials. The habitat should be moist but not waterlogged, with a temperature range between 55°F and 77°F (13°C and 25°C).

Pest Control and Potential Risks
While composting worms are generally beneficial to the garden, there are some potential risks to be aware of. Predators, such as birds, moles, and other small animals, may be attracted to the worms, so it’s essential to take steps to protect them. Additionally, composting worms can be sensitive to pesticides and other chemicals, so it’s crucial to avoid using these in your garden.
Monitoring Worm Populations
To ensure the health and success of your composting worm population, it’s essential to monitor their numbers regularly. Check for signs of worm activity, such as castings (worm poop) and burrows, and adjust their food and habitat accordingly.

Can composting worms survive in extreme temperatures and weather conditions?
Composting worms are sensitive to extreme temperatures and weather conditions. They thrive in temperatures between 55°F and 77°F (13°C and 25°C), with an optimal temperature range of 60°F to 70°F (15°C to 21°C). Temperatures above 85°F (29°C) can be detrimental to composting worms, causing them to become stressed, sluggish, or even die. Similarly, temperatures below 50°F (10°C) can slow down their metabolism, making them less active and less effective at composting. Composting worms are also sensitive to extreme weather conditions like heavy rainfall, drought, or direct sunlight.
To protect composting worms from extreme temperatures and weather conditions, it’s essential to provide them with a suitable environment. This can be achieved by creating a worm bed or a raised bed with good insulation, using materials like straw, hay, or shredded newspaper to regulate the temperature. You can also add a layer of mulch or compost to the surface to help maintain a consistent temperature and moisture level. In areas with extreme weather conditions, consider using a worm composter or a vermicomposting system that provides a controlled environment for the worms. By taking these precautions, you can help ensure the survival and well-being of your composting worms, even in challenging weather conditions.
How do I introduce composting worms to my garden, and what is the ideal population density?
Introducing composting worms to your garden involves several steps. First, choose a suitable location with the right conditions, as mentioned earlier. Next, add a sufficient amount of organic matter to the soil to provide the worms with a food source. Then, gently place the composting worms in the prepared area, taking care not to damage their skin or cause them undue stress. It’s essential to handle the worms gently and humanely, as they can be fragile creatures. The ideal population density for composting worms in a garden depends on various factors, including the size of the area, the amount of organic matter available, and the desired level of composting activity.
A general rule of thumb is to introduce 1-2 pounds (0.5-1 kg) of composting worms per 10 square feet (1 square meter) of garden space. This population density can help to ensure that the worms have enough food and space to thrive without overpopulating the area. However, the ideal population density may vary depending on your specific garden conditions and goals. It’s also important to note that composting worms can reproduce quickly, so it’s essential to monitor their population and adjust it as needed to maintain a healthy balance. By introducing the right number of composting worms to your garden and providing them with a suitable environment, you can create a thriving ecosystem that benefits both the worms and your plants.
Can composting worms be used in conjunction with other garden composting methods?
Composting worms can be used in conjunction with other garden composting methods, such as hot composting, cold composting, or bokashi composting. In fact, using multiple composting methods can help to create a more diverse and resilient ecosystem in your garden. Composting worms can be added to a traditional compost pile or bin to help break down organic matter and speed up the composting process. They can also be used to compost materials that are difficult to break down using other methods, such as coffee grounds, tea bags, or eggshells.
When using composting worms in conjunction with other composting methods, it’s essential to consider the specific needs and requirements of each method. For example, hot composting typically involves higher temperatures and more intense microbial activity, which can be detrimental to composting worms. In contrast, cold composting or bokashi composting may be more suitable for composting worms, as these methods involve lower temperatures and more moderate microbial activity. By combining composting worms with other composting methods, you can create a comprehensive composting system that maximizes the production of high-quality compost and minimizes waste in your garden.
